Fertilizer • Most essential input in the present day agriculture. • Manufactured using fossil fuels,intensive use leads to pollution. • Global consumption of fertilizer has increased by over 31 % from 1996 to 2008. 56 per cent increase in developing countries.International Fertilizer Industry Association. • Fertilizer inflation has created a crisis in countries that subsidises fertilizer use for farmers. • In India , the country’s subsidy bill could be as high as 22 billion dollars in 2008-09 as against 4 billion dollars in 2004-05.

  6. LIQUID WASTE GENERATION • Indian population- 100,00,00,000 • Average – 500 litres of human urine/ person/year • Urine production- 50000,00,00,000 litres/year (50 crores cubic meters / 5000 lakh cubic meters) • Nitrogen content-0.3 % • 150,00,00,000 kg of N/year • 1.5 kg nitrogen/person/year

  13. Soil application- urine as a liquid fertilizer Recommendation for Maize crop Chemical fertilizer –150:75:40 kg NPK ha-1 ALW-756 liters/216 m2 , 58,333.33 liters ha-1

  16. Ferti-irrigation - Banana Location- Nagasandra, Farmer name- Prakash • Fertilizer Recommendation –400:240:500 kg NPK /ha • ALW-3768 liters/120 plants. • 153846.15 liters.

  18. IMPACT OF EXCESS USE OF HUMAN URINE ???? • Salt build up in soil. • Sodium build up in soil leading to soil sodicity. PREVENTIVE MEASURES • Controlled one time land application • Application based on nitrogen requirement of crops
